Texas vs. Ohio State final score, results: Arch Manning, Longhorns stun Buckeyes with 20-point comeback
Hop on the Texas hype train. The Longhorns looked down-and-out through two quarters on Saturday, but came back to topple the country's top-ranked Buckeyes. The Sporting News tracked live updates, highlights and more from the matchup.
Texas football came back from a 20-point fourth-quarter deficit to beat the Buckeyes. The college football world couldn't believe its eyes:
Ohio State WR Jeremiah Smith continues to torment Texas. He hauls in a 43-yard catch over Warren Roberson on a third-down pass to set up a 48-yard field goal from Connor Hawkins, who used to do those same things at Liberty Hill High School. Smith has eight catches for 164 yards.

Texas completes the 20-point comeback, scoring 21 unanswered points in the fourth quarter to take down Ohio State 24-23 at home. It's a defining win for coach Steve Sarkisian, and a statement for the Longhorns as national championship contenders.

Ryan Day saw his Ohio State Buckeyes build up a comfortable 23-3 lead through three quarters Saturday night against the Texas Longhorns in Austin. The top-ranked team in America seemed to be on a collision course with a massive and thoroughly convincing road victory.
Jeremiah Smith had a statement game vs. the Longhorns, routinely showing off his size, speed and elite ability vs. a beleaguered Longorns secondary.
